Указывайте, пожалуйста, язык программирования.
Могу предоставить код на C++:
int main(){
for(int x = 0; x <=20; x+=2)
{
printf("%i",9*(x*x)+6*x);
}
}
На pascal всё гораздо муторней.
var x,i:integer;
begin
x := 0;
for i:= 1 to 11 do
begin
writeln(9*(x*x)+6*x);
x := x + 2;
end;
end.
Ошибок тут больше одной.
Во-первых, в операторе вывода стоит вызов функции ups, которой в качестве второго аргумента передается неизвестная переменная a. Если имелся в виду символ "а", его надо было заключить в одинарные кавычки.
Во-вторых, в теле функции ups определяется значение n в цикле. Даже, если искомый символ найден и n получит значение позиции этого символа в слове, то если слово просмотрено не полностью, следующий же проход по циклу снова сбросит n в ноль. Следовательно, эта функция будет выдавать верный результат только если искомая буква - последняя в слове.
var
slovo: string;
i: integer;
function ups(var s: string; ch: char): integer;
var
i, n: integer;
begin
i:=1;
n:=0;
while (i<=length(s)) and (n=0) do
begin
if s[i] = ch then n := i;
i:=i+1
end;
ups:=n
end;
begin
writeln('vvedite slovo');
readln(slovo); writeln('N = ', ups(slovo, 'a'));
end.
Замечание: в языке Паскаль имеется функция Pos, производящая поиск подстроки в строке...
#include <iostream>
using namespace std;
int main()
{
int i; // счетчик цикла
int sum = 0; // сумма чисел
for (i = 29; i <= 1160; i+29) // задаем начальное значение, конечное и задаем шаг цикла 29.
{
sum = sum + i;
}
cout << "Сумма чисел = " << sum << endl;
return 0;
}
Так как всего было 12 символов и каждому символу соответствует одна из двух конкретных букв, то:
Всего вариантов расшифровки может быть 12^2 = 144